The xinput1_3.dll file is a component of Microsoft DirectX that enables game controllers and input devices to function properly in Windows applications. This Dynamic Link Library file handles controller input for games and graphics-intensive programs.
Users encounter xinput1_3.dll errors when launching games or applications that require DirectX support. The error prevents programs from starting and displays messages about the missing or corrupted file.
Understanding how to fix xinput1_3.dll problems helps restore functionality to affected games and applications without reinstalling Windows.
How To Fix xinput1_3.dll?
Never download xinput1_3.dll from DLL download websites. These sites pose security risks and often provide outdated or infected files.
If you already downloaded xinput1_3.dll from such a site, remove it immediately and follow these repair methods.
Restart Your Computer
Perform a system restart before attempting other solutions. Temporary system conflicts may be causing the xinput1_3.dll error.
A simple reboot clears memory and resets processes that might interfere with DirectX components.
Install the Latest Microsoft DirectX
Download and install the most recent DirectX version from Microsoft’s official website. Microsoft frequently updates DirectX files without changing version numbers.
Installing the newest DirectX package ensures all required DLL files, including xinput1_3.dll, are present and current. This step resolves most xinput1_3.dll errors.
Use the DirectX Installer from the Game Disc
Check your game or application installation disc for a bundled DirectX setup program. Many titles include specific DirectX versions optimized for their requirements.
Run the DirectX installer from the disc even if you have a newer version installed. Game-specific DirectX packages sometimes work better than generic updates.
Reinstall the Affected Program
Uninstall the game or application displaying the xinput1_3.dll error through Windows Settings or Control Panel. Download the latest version or use your installation media to reinstall it.
Corrupted program files that depend on xinput1_3.dll often cause these errors. A fresh installation replaces damaged files and re-establishes proper DirectX connections.
Extract xinput1_3.dll from DirectX Package
Download the DirectX End-User Runtime Web Installer from Microsoft. Extract the xinput1_3.dll file manually from the DirectX package and place it in the appropriate system directory.
For 64-bit Windows, copy the file to both System32 and SysWOW64 folders. For 32-bit Windows, use only the System32 folder.
Update Graphics Card Drivers
Visit your graphics card manufacturer’s website (NVIDIA, AMD, or Intel) to download the latest drivers. Outdated video drivers occasionally interfere with DirectX functionality.
Install the newest graphics drivers and restart your computer to ensure proper DirectX integration.
What Causes xinput1_3.dll Errors?
Xinput1_3.dll errors occur when Windows cannot locate or access this DirectX component. Corrupted DirectX installations are the primary cause.
Incomplete game installations may leave xinput1_3.dll missing or improperly registered. System updates sometimes overwrite or remove DirectX files accidentally.
Malware infections can damage or delete DLL files, including xinput1_3.dll. Hardware failures affecting system files also contribute to these errors.
FAQs
Is xinput1_3.dll safe to download from third-party websites?
No, downloading xinput1_3.dll from third-party DLL sites is unsafe and risks malware infection. Always obtain DirectX components through official Microsoft channels or legitimate game installers.
Which Windows versions experience xinput1_3.dll errors?
All Windows versions from Windows 98 through Windows 11 can experience xinput1_3.dll errors. The issue affects any system running DirectX-dependent applications or games.
Can I fix xinput1_3.dll without reinstalling DirectX?
Sometimes restarting your computer or reinstalling the affected game resolves xinput1_3.dll errors without updating DirectX. Try these simpler solutions before reinstalling DirectX components.
Where should I place xinput1_3.dll if manually copying?
Place xinput1_3.dll in C:\Windows\System32 for 32-bit Windows. For 64-bit Windows, copy it to both C:\Windows\System32 and C:\Windows\SysWOW64 directories.
Do graphics driver updates fix xinput1_3.dll problems?
Graphics driver updates occasionally resolve xinput1_3.dll errors, though this is uncommon. Update drivers after trying DirectX-focused solutions for best results.



